The Pearl Fishermen, c. 1570-1573 (oil on slate)

LRI4576322 The Pearl Fishermen, c.1570-1573 (oil on slate) by Allori, Alessandro (1535-1607); Palazzo Vecchio, Florence, Italy; (add.info.: Pearl Fishermen Painting by Alessandro Allori (1535-1607) circa 1570-1573 Dim. 117x104 cm Florence, Palazzo Vecchio, Studiolo di Francesco I (Cabinet of work of Francois I de medicis)); Luisa Ricciarini; Italian, out of copyright

This print showcases the renowned artwork "The Pearl Fishermen" by Alessandro Allori, created between 1570 and 1573. Painted with oil on slate, this masterpiece measures an impressive 117x104 cm and is housed in the Palazzo Vecchio in Florence, Italy. "The Pearl Fishermen" depicts a scene of ethereal beauty and intrigue. In the foreground, a young woman stands naked in a small boat, her body gracefully positioned as she delicately holds a shell containing precious pearls. The tranquil waters reflect her serene presence while emphasizing the natural elements surrounding her. Allori's attention to detail is evident in every brushstroke; from the intricate patterns on the wooden box holding more pearls to the meticulously painted barque that carries our protagonist through these mystical waters. This painting transports viewers to another time and place, immersing them into a world where pearl fishing was both an art form and a means of survival.
